Update)<\/strong><span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<ol class=\"wp-block-list\"><\/ol>\n\n\n\n<p>On <strong>10 June 2026<\/strong>, Sibel Health Inc., an award-winning medical technology company, announced that its ANNE\u00ae One system had received CE Mark certification under the European Union Medical Device Regulation (EU MDR 2017\/745) as a Class IIb medical device. The certification came at a critical time for the European healthcare sector, where an aging population and a growing shortage of healthcare professionals were placing significant pressure on care delivery systems. Continuous wireless monitoring with intelligent alert capabilities enabled healthcare providers to monitor more patients efficiently, identify signs of deterioration earlier, and reduce the burden of routine manual assessments.<\/p>\n\n\n\n<p>As a Class IIb medical device, ANNE\u00ae One provided continuous monitoring of multiple physiological parameters, including ECG, heart rate, respiratory rate, oxygen saturation (SpO\u2082), pulse rate, skin temperature, body position, activity levels, and fall detection. The system was integrated with the ANNE\u00ae View bedside application and a centralized dashboard that allowed healthcare professionals to oversee multiple patients simultaneously and receive alerts when patient data exceeded predefined clinical thresholds. The technology offered a wireless, skin-mounted monitoring solution that combined patient comfort with the advanced clinical capabilities and safety features required across hospital wards, step-down units, and home healthcare settings.<\/p>\n\n\n\n<p><em>&#8220;From day one, our mission has been to bring high-quality continuous monitoring to every patient, everywhere, whether that&#8217;s a maternal patient in the Global South, a postoperative patient in Chicago, or a hospital ward in Copenhagen,&#8221; <\/em>said Steve Xu, MD, CEO and Co-Founder of Sibel Health. In addition, increasing investments in healthcare digitalization, expanding applications of digital pathology in drug discovery and clinical research, and supportive regulatory approvals for digital pathology systems are further accelerating market growth worldwide.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"h-carestream-launched-new-lux-hd-35-and-lux-hd-43-detectors-for-medical-imaging-commercial-update\"><span class=\"ez-toc-section\" id=\"Carestream_Launched_NEW_Lux_HD_35_and_Lux_HD_43_Detectors_for_Medical_Imaging_Commercial_Update\"><\/span><strong>Carestream Launched NEW Lux HD 35 and Lux HD 43 Detectors for Medical Imaging <\/strong><strong>(Commercial Update)<\/strong><span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>On <strong>10 June 2026<\/strong>, Carestream announced the global availability of its next-generation Cesium Iodide (CsI) glass-free X-ray detectors, the Lux HD 35 and Lux HD 43. The launch represented an advancement in digital radiography technology, offering improved image quality, enhanced workflow efficiency, and greater versatility across a wide range of clinical imaging environments.<\/p>\n\n\n\n<p>The Lux HD 35 and Lux HD 43 detectors were developed with a 100-micron pixel pitch, enabling higher image resolution and improved visualization of fine anatomical structures, microstructures, and small objects. The enhanced resolution also supported image magnification, helping clinicians obtain greater diagnostic detail during examinations.<\/p>\n\n\n\n<p>The detectors were engineered with lightweight and ergonomic designs to simplify handling and positioning for radiographers while improving patient comfort during imaging procedures. In addition, the new detector generation featured increased durability and improved ingress protection (IP) ratings, making the devices more suitable for demanding clinical settings.<\/p>\n\n\n\n<p>The systems also incorporated advanced Dose Efficient Control (DEC) technology for wireless operation, allowing more effective dose management and extending Automatic Exposure Control (AEC) functionality beyond traditional bucky examinations to include mobile radiography applications. These enhancements helped optimize radiation dose efficiency while maintaining high-quality image acquisition.<\/p>\n\n\n\n<p>The Lux HD 35 and Lux HD 43 detectors were made compatible with multiple Carestream digital radiography platforms, including DRX-Evolution Plus, DRX-Revolution Plus, DRX-Compass, DRX-RISE, DRX-1 System, and DRX-Transportable System\/Lite. Through Carestream\u2019s X-Factor technology, the detectors could also be shared across compatible DRX systems within a healthcare facility, improving equipment utilization and operational flexibility.<\/p>\n\n\n\n<p>Furthermore, the detectors operated alongside Carestream\u2019s advanced ImageView software platform, powered by Eclipse AI technology, supporting enhanced image processing and workflow optimization. Therefore, the market for digital radiography systems is estimated to grow at a significant CAGR during the forecast period from 2024 to 2030.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"h-first-patient-enrolled-in-new-study-assessing-early-prediction-of-flares-in-atopic-dermatitis-by-castle-biosciences-in-collaboration-with-scibase-clinical-update\"><span class=\"ez-toc-section\" id=\"First_Patient_Enrolled_in_New_Study_Assessing_early_prediction_of_flares_in_Atopic_Dermatitis_by_Castle_Biosciences_in_Collaboration_with_SciBase_Clinical_Update\"><\/span><strong>First Patient Enrolled in New Study Assessing early prediction of flares in Atopic Dermatitis by Castle Biosciences in Collaboration with SciBase (Clinical Update)<\/strong><span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>On <strong>10 June 2026<\/strong>, SciBase Holding AB, a developer of AI-powered skin health solutions, announced that the first patient had been enrolled in a new clinical study designed to evaluate the prediction of flare-ups in patients with atopic dermatitis (AD). The milestone represented an important advancement in research focused on improving the management of this chronic inflammatory skin disorder, which affects millions of individuals globally.<\/p>\n\n\n\n<p>The multicenter prospective study, known as DETECT-AD, was initiated as the first project under SciBase\u2019s collaboration with Castle Biosciences. The study was designed to evaluate the capability of SciBase\u2019s Electrical Impedance Spectroscopy (EIS) technology to identify early physiological changes associated with the onset of atopic dermatitis flare-ups. By detecting these changes before symptoms became clinically apparent, the research aimed to support earlier intervention and improve long-term disease management.<\/p>\n\n\n\n<p>Atopic dermatitis is characterized by alternating periods of remission and flare-ups that can significantly affect patients\u2019 quality of life. Existing treatment approaches have traditionally focused on managing symptoms after flare-ups occur. Through the DETECT-AD study, researchers sought to explore a more proactive and personalized approach to patient care by leveraging predictive diagnostic insights. The Dermatology Devices market is slated to witness prosperity owing to factors such as the growing prevalence of chronic skin problems such as acne, atopic dermatitis, and psoriasis among others, further increasing awareness of skin care and the growing focus on improving the safety and usability of dermatology devices for end-users are further expected to result in the appreciable revenue growth in the dermatology devices market during the forecast period from 2024 to 2030.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\" id=\"h-sonex-health-announced-data-from-largest-ever-u-s-study-proving-ultraguidectr-delivers-compelling-results-for-carpal-tunnel-patients-clinical-update\"><span class=\"ez-toc-section\" id=\"Sonex_Health_Announced_Data_From_Largest-Ever_US_Study_Proving_Ultraguidectr%E2%84%A2_Delivers_Compelling_Results_for_Carpal_Tunnel_Patients_Clinical_Update\"><\/span><strong>Sonex Health Announced Data From Largest-Ever U.S. Study Proving Ultraguidectr\u2122 Delivers Compelling Results for Carpal Tunnel Patients (Clinical Update)<\/strong><span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>On <strong>10 June 2026<\/strong>, Sonex Health, Inc. and The Institute of Advanced Ultrasound Guided Procedures announced the publication of six-month clinical data demonstrating the safety and effectiveness of ultrasound-guided carpal tunnel release (UGCTR) performed using the UltraGuideCTR\u2122 system. The results, published in the Journal of Hand Surgery Global Online, represented the largest prospective evaluation of the procedure conducted to date.<\/p>\n\n\n\n<p>The findings were generated from the MISSION registry (Post-Market Registry of the Patient Experience when using UltraGuideCTR for Carpal Tunnel Release), a prospective, multicenter study designed to collect real-world clinical outcomes from patients undergoing treatment for carpal tunnel syndrome (CTS) in routine U.S. clinical practice. The registry evaluated outcomes among patients treated with UltraGuideCTR\u2122, endoscopic carpal tunnel release (ECTR), and open carpal tunnel release (OCTR), to compare symptom improvement, functional recovery, pain reduction, quality of life, and patient satisfaction across the different treatment approaches.<\/p>\n\n\n\n<p>The six-month analysis included data from 887 patients and 1,082 treated hands across 22 clinical sites in the United States. The study found that patients who underwent ultrasound-guided carpal tunnel release experienced rapid and sustained improvements in symptoms, hand function, and pain levels compared with baseline measurements. Most patients resumed normal daily activities within a median of three days and returned to work within four days following the procedure.<\/p>\n\n\n\n<p>Patient satisfaction remained high throughout the six-month follow-up period, with nearly 90% of treated hands reporting positive outcomes. The majority of procedures were performed using wide-awake local anesthesia without a tourniquet (WALANT), eliminating the need for general anesthesia in many cases. The procedures were completed through a small wrist incision averaging approximately 5 mm, and most cases did not require sutures for wound closure.<\/p>\n\n\n\n<p>The study also demonstrated the feasibility of treating both hands during a single procedure for patients with bilateral carpal tunnel syndrome, with clinical outcomes comparable to those observed in patients treated on only one hand.
